Audi: Fan Messenger

Posted by Rindert Dalstra - Category: Online, Outdoor

0 comments

an LED device installed in an Audi R8 LMS to write light messages in the air that could only be seen on long-exposure photos. Collected using an app on various Audi Facebook fan pages, the fan messages were spread at one of the world’s most famous racing events: the 24 Hours Nürburgring. During the night phase of the race the best messages were captured on photos and then published in an online Audi gallery so fans could share them with their friends.

Compassion in world farming: Ring the bell

Posted by Sander Janssen - Category: Ambient, Outdoor
  • Company: Compassion in world farming
  • Agency: Elvis, London
  • Country: United Kingdom United Kingdom

0 comments

You can spot one of these buses in London nowadays. A big sticker on the back makes the bus resemble an animal transport. Accompanied with the slogan ‘They can’t ring the bell when they want to get off.’ It’s a campaign to stop live animal transports.


French Elections: Heroes

Posted by Rindert Dalstra - Category: Ambient, Outdoor
  • Company: French Elections
  • Artist: Mr. Sark
  • Country: France France

0 comments

Graffiti artist, Mr. Sark replaced the official French candidates on election posters by popular heroes in Brest. The candidates were: Mickey, Hulk, a Care Bears, Little Blue and Little Yellow, Mr Perfect, Kilroy, Captain Haddock, Batman, Spiderman or Barbapapa.

TNT: A dramatic surprise

Posted by Sander Janssen - Category: Ambient, Outdoor

1 comment

A big red button was placed in a boring square in a boring Belgian town. A sign indicated to push the red button to add drama. Once it was pushed a whole lot of drama suddenly appeared in the square. All this was done to promote the launch of a new television channel called TNT. Simply brilliant.
